This game show never really took off and in fact the Dooyoo choice of picture is amusing as it was a bit of a dead duck. The show was hosted by Cilla Black who was best known for Blind Date and someone I always found a bit annoying mainly because she had an awful strong scouse accent and I always felt she was trying to be someone she was not.
